The lyrics of Los Piojos's El Viejo reflect on the feelings of an aging individual who is having an existential crisis due to his changed physical appearance, and unsure of what to make of it. He questions what happens after so much time has passed, how he has perfected his appearance when looking in the mirror, and laments that he is growing old and is uncertain of his thoughts. He acknowledges that he is a good person, but his mind is troubled by the decline of his body as he ages. He resolves to prioritize doing things at his own pace in life and not giving excessive importance to the physical aspects of his body.
The song speaks to the universal theme of aging and the internal struggle that one faces as they encounter the gradual decline of their bodily abilities. The lyrics convey both the anxiety and acceptance of growing old and reflect upon the importance of inner qualities within a person. Overall, the song encourages reflection on one's own mortality and the value and beauty of aging.
